    We'll be hosting a public consultation evening to promote the development of the land to the rear of Mills Crescent, Seal. 

    At the consultation event, plans will be presented, and representatives of West Kent and our appointed architects will be available to answer any questions. The proposed development at Mills Crescent will consist of the demolition and redevelopment of four dwellings and development of nine new dwellings. English Rural Housing Association will also be promoting their Childsbridge Lane scheme at this event.

    Subject to the feedback at the public consultation West Kent would aim to apply to Sevenoaks District Council for planning permission in December 2019.
